Are you burned out from constant scrolling, endless pings, and a mind that never rests?Dopamine Reboot is a powerful guide for those who feel caught in the fast-reward trap of modern life. If you’ve ever found yourself checking your phone without knowing why, chasing quick highs through social media, sugar, or distractions - this book is for you. Inside, you’ll discover:- how dopamine really works and how it shapes your behavior,- how to escape overstimulation and reclaim calm focus,- how to reset your brain from addiction to digital noise,- how to build a slow, meaningful life aligned with your true self.This isn’t a theoretical manual. It’s a personal journey - honest, relatable, and practical. The author shares lived experience, offering not only insights but also tools for change. Whether you’re battling digital burnout, struggling with motivation, or simply longing for peace in a noisy world, Dopamine Reboot offers a clear path back to yourself. ⚡ Reclaim your attention.⚡ Rebuild your focus.⚡ Return to a life that feels real.You’re not broken - you’re just tired. And it’s time to come home.
